Output 17bbaeac66319d063cc2523e3ae8539363673ea860eb1dba90ba26cc8a0b3b72:1

value
7329546
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f1e4327ce944ba29f6b4c4df6ce32b44dbdb6124 OP_EQUALVERIFY OP_CHECKSIG
address
1P41Deon5acHXX841w1PmS9om21Gh7ec6P
transaction
17bbaeac66319d063cc2523e3ae8539363673ea860eb1dba90ba26cc8a0b3b72
confirmations
418880
spent
true